Who was Julius Robert Oppenheimer?

Julius Robert Oppenheimer was a highly intelligent and influential physicist who played a pivotal role in the creation of the atomic bomb during World War II.

What were the bombings of Hiroshima and Nagasaki?

The bombings of Hiroshima and Nagasaki were the two atomic bombings carried out by the United States during World War II. These bombings resulted in significant destruction and loss of life.

How did Oppenheimer feel about the atomic bomb?

Oppenheimer was deeply burdened by the consequences of his invention. He expressed guilt and remorse for the destruction caused by the atomic bomb.

Why did Oppenheimer become an advocate against nuclear proliferation?

Oppenheimer's experiences and the devastating impact of the atomic bomb led him to become an advocate against the further development and usage of nuclear weapons.
